NETGEAR (NASDAQ: NTGR) insider sells 3,000 shares under 10b5-1 plan

NETGEAR executive Pramod Badjate, President & GM, NFB, reported on 2026-07-31 the withholding of 8,440 common shares at $24.16 per share to cover tax obligations on RSU vesting, plus open-market sales of 3,000 shares at weighted-average prices of $23.45 and $24.09 under a Rule 10b5-1 plan.

Restricted stock units are a type of company reward where employees are promised shares of stock, but they only fully own these shares after meeting certain conditions, like staying with the company for a set time. They matter because they can become valuable assets and are often used to motivate employees to help the company succeed.

A Rule 10b5-1 trading plan is a pre-arranged schedule that allows company insiders to buy or sell stock at specific times, even if they have inside information. It helps prevent accusations of unfair trading by making these transactions look planned and transparent, rather than sneaky or illegal.

Weighted average price is the average price of a security where each trade or component is counted according to its size, so bigger trades pull the average more than smaller ones. Think of it like calculating the average cost of a grocery haul where items you bought more of have greater influence on the final per-item cost. Investors use it to understand the true average price paid or received, judge execution quality, and compare trading performance against market movement.
